Located in eastern Connecticut and southwestern Rhode Island, Mystic Country attracts visitors from all over the world. With more than 9,000 rooms – from camping to luxurious resorts, in country villages or coastal towns – this beautiful region caters to all needs and budgets. Hikers and bikers can enjoy more than 100 miles of trails, swimmers have as many as 13 public beaches to choose between, and avid poker players can try their luck (and skills) at Foxwoods Resort Casino and Mohegan Sun — the two largest casinos in the world.

Only a few hours drive from New York City and Boston, Mystic Country appeals to both busy professionals looking for a quick escape and family vacationers who prefer a longer stay. To learn more about what to see and do in the region, visit Mystic Country.

  • So Nice to see a note about my corner of the world. But I must tell you. Mystic Country in Eastern CT is so much more than what you find in this article.

    I have it on good authority from the Last Green Valley that there are “17 public places to swim in The Last Green Valley’s CT towns. More than 130 miles of trails, including a portion of the 2700-mile East Coast Greenway (a National Millennium Trail) that runs from Key West to Caribou, Maine… the largest state forest in CT, numerous designated scenic highways including one of the first National Scenic Byways (Rte. 169), more than 80 lakes and ponds.

    Putnam in NECT has, in addition to some super antique shopping and restaurants, events almost every weekend through the summer and into the fall. Main Street Car Cruise August 10 – Dancing under the stars in Rotary Park Aug 23. to name a few. See putnamct.us events calendar for more. The River Mills Heritage Trail is a great way to see the famous Cargill Falls and some beautiful old New England Mill buildings.
